Bilal Zahoor is a PhD student in Social and Political Thought (SPT) at York University. Founder and editorial director of Folio Books, a Lahore-based independent academic press, he is the editor of two books: Rethinking Pakistan: A 21st-Century Perspective (Anthem Press, 2020) and Politics, Economy and Society: Essays on Pakistan and Beyond (Folio Books, 2023). Before joining SPT, he was teaching philosophy and ecology at the Department of Liberal Arts, Beaconhouse National University, Lahore. His doctoral project concerns eco-Marxism, anti-colonialism and the Global South. Zahoor also occasionally contributes to The Philosophical Salon, New Politics, The Ecologist, Monthly Review and Dawn. He tweets at @BilalZahuur.
